Output 27615214666d16c9ed16ef9475448107581afd4e9ec499bdab6e388224668326:0

value
1331169690
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4f1973b48592126a1b9d0fb46724f48ff0af2226 OP_EQUAL
address
38uFo8drzoo5abXbmhx5cZXakMgo2cqZgk
transaction
27615214666d16c9ed16ef9475448107581afd4e9ec499bdab6e388224668326
spent
true